The definition of a working platform:

• can be permanent or temporary

• is designed to allow a single person or multiple

people to carry out a task

• must be suitably designed for the specific

requirements (routine and non-routine work)

• must be manufactured in such a way that allows

its safe installation, use and dismantling

Commonly known:

• Scaffolding and

Formwork platforms

• MEWPS

• Scissor lifts

• Cherry pickers

• Man-basket and hoists

• Ladders (although not

recommended)

Not so Common:

• Barges & Pontoons

• Forklifts & Tele-handlers

• Silos & Storage bins

• Roofs and crawler boards

• Oil rigs and onshore

drilling rigs

Local Legislation

Labour Law No. 8 – Ministerial Order 32/82 – Article 7

- “conditions at the workplace”

Abu Dhabi Municipality H&S Construction Codes of

Practice, Part 2, section 29

- Scaffolding, Ladders, Cradles and Safety Nets

Many other sections cover working platform requirements

Scaffold Boarding Requirements

Minimum of

• 3 boards if only people

• 4 boards for people and materials

• 5 boards for use with trestles

• 6 boards for use by masons
